Output e753cb67db08b58971cc9294e76fc174f16530d58b8a5f573d3ec5ea31d8e034:10

value
375900
script pubkey
OP_0 OP_PUSHBYTES_20 084c2191d1d34c1aac69ef337ce187430fcff5d0
address
bc1qppxzryw36dxp4trfauehecv8gv8ulawssx2hqd
transaction
e753cb67db08b58971cc9294e76fc174f16530d58b8a5f573d3ec5ea31d8e034
spent
true